= Requested description =
Bugs related to the components of the Fedora distribution. If you are reporting a bug
against a stable release or a branched pre-release version please select that
version number. The currently maintained released versions are: Fedora 17, Fedora 18.
The branched pre-released version is Fedora 19. If you have a bug to report against
the daily development tree (rawhide) please choose 'rawhide' as the version.

In addition, we discovered that each version has an "Enabled for bugs" flag. It seemed like a good idea to set that disabled for all EOL releases so I unchecked it for Fedora 1 through 16 (inclusive). If anyone knows of a problem with that, nirik or anyone else with sysadmin-main can re-enable.
